Position Summary:
This product management role drives new product development from concept through commercialization, overseeing strategic planning, technical development, testing, and market implementation. The position requires strong cross-functional leadership to deliver innovative products that meet customer needs while maintaining safety, quality, and profitability.

Essential Functions:
- Strategic Leadership & Planning: Own the complete product roadmap, identify market opportunities through customer engagement and market research, develop financial models and business cases, set pricing strategies, and maintain competitive intelligence while making key go/no-go decisions throughout the product development lifecycle.
- Product Development & Technical Oversight: Lead the end-to-end New Product Development process, coordinating cross-functional teams while working closely with internal teams on design specifications, manufacturing feasibility, and quality control parameters. Review and approve all technical requirements, safety factors, and final product specifications.
- Testing & Quality Assurance: Define and oversee internal testing requirements, manage external testing and beta customer programs, ensure proper documentation of test results, and validate that all data supports marketing claims while maintaining rigorous quality control standards.
- Customer & Market Engagement: Conduct customer interviews and site visits, gather and document requirements, maintain relationships with key beta customers, and translate customer feedback and pain points into product improvements while supporting sales team on technical product discussions.
- Commercial Implementation & Performance: Develop comprehensive launch plans, create product documentation, train sales teams, establish pricing structures, and continuously monitor product performance metrics, customer satisfaction, and lifecycle data to identify improvement opportunities.
- Risk & Compliance Management: Maintain risk assessment matrices, monitor supply chain risks, track compliance requirements, manage product liability exposure, establish documentation processes, and ensure proper certification maintenance while protecting intellectual property.
- Financial & Program Management: Track product costs, margins, and development expenses, project revenue and profitability, justify capital expenditures, and lead regular development meetings while coordinating between manufacturing, sales, and marketing teams to ensure aligned execution.
